Fairfax County police are searching for a man they’re calling the “Office Creeper” who they say has been posing as a maintenance worker and stealing purses and wallets from doctors’ offices.
Since late June, the thief has struck at least seven times and stolen from cancer patients, rehabilitation patients and office employees, according to the Fairfax County Police Department.
On Sept. 20, a physical therapy patient put his belongings in a cubby on the 8000 block of Arlington Boulevard and returned to find his wallet missing.
During this incident, a man reportedly walked around, looked at vents and acted like he was on a maintenance call. Police believe he has been using stolen credit cards at local gas stations.
